Sequence - nonlinear/tangle GitHub Wiki

user defines sequence limit on trigger, like: .aaa-seq12 and each time it's clicked, alternate between the classes below on .aaa-target:

  • .aaa-active1,
  • then .aaa-active2,
  • till .aaa-activeN,
  • then no active class at all
  • then back to .aaa-active1 in loop.

bonus points: if user doesn't define number, it automatically calculates from children objects, like:

<ul class="aaa-target">
    <li>content</li>
    <li>content</li>
    <li>content</li>
</ul>
<a href="#" class="aaa-seq">content</a>

sequence is 3, because ul.aaa-target has 3 (li) children.

⚠️ **GitHub.com Fallback** ⚠️